Unlock Your Future with Coding Bootcamps in South Africa: A Complete Guide
Unlock Your Future with Coding Bootcamps in South Africa: A Complete Guide
Blog Article
What to Get Out Of Coding Bootcamps: a Beginner'S Overview
As the need for skilled programmers continues to rise, coding bootcamps have actually emerged as a viable path for novices looking to get in the tech sector. Before making a choice, it's crucial to explore the subtleties of what these bootcamps use and how they straighten with your specialist and personal objectives.
Overview of Coding Bootcamps
Coding bootcamps have emerged as a prominent academic option for individuals looking for to get programs skills in a relatively short time structure. These intensive training programs normally last from a couple of weeks to numerous months and are made to outfit pupils with the basic technological abilities necessary for entry-level positions in the technology sector.
Unlike typical degree programs, coding bootcamps usually concentrate on sensible, hands-on knowing instead of academic principles. Participants involve in real-world tasks, which permits them to construct a profile that demonstrates their competencies to potential companies. Furthermore, several bootcamps highlight partnership and peer knowing, fostering a neighborhood setting that can boost the academic experience.
As the demand for experienced technology experts continues to grow, coding bootcamps have actually acquired trustworthiness amongst companies who identify the value of rapid ability purchase. Lots of bootcamps also supply occupation support solutions, including return to workshops, interview prep work, and networking chances, to help graduates transition right into the workforce. Inevitably, coding bootcamps offer a viable path for individuals aiming to pivot their occupations or enter the technology field without dedicating to a costly and extensive degree program.
Curriculum Failure
The curriculum of coding bootcamps is diligently developed to make certain that participants acquire a detailed understanding of crucial programs ideas and tools. Typically, the curriculum encompasses a mix of fundamental programs languages such as HTML, CSS, and JavaScript, in addition to advanced frameworks and libraries like React or Angular. This structured approach enables students to develop responsive and vibrant web applications.
In enhancement to front-end development, lots of bootcamps also cover back-end technologies, including Node.js, Python, or Ruby on Bed rails, supplying an all natural view of full-stack development. Trainees involve in hands-on tasks that simulate real-world situations, enhancing their learning through practical application.
In addition, bootcamps often include modules on version control systems like Git, database monitoring with SQL or NoSQL, and vital devices such as APIs, which are important for modern-day software growth.
Soft skills, such as team effort, analytic, and reliable interaction, are likewise incorporated right into the educational program, preparing trainees for joint atmospheres (coding bootcamps in South Africa). Overall, the extensive nature of coding bootcamp curricula gears up aspiring developers with the abilities necessary to thrive in the technology sector
Time Dedication Required
Generally, pupils can expect to dedicate anywhere from 10 to 40 hours weekly to a coding bootcamp, relying on the program's intensity and style. Permanent bootcamps commonly need a better commitment, often requiring up to 40 hours a week. These immersive programs are created to increase learning through intensive timetables, frequently including everyday talks, hands-on projects, and joint work.
Part-time bootcamps, on the other hand, may cover a longer period, usually needing around 10 to 20 hours per week. These programs are tailored for individuals balancing specialist or individual commitments while going after coding skills. The routine might include evening or weekend classes, allowing greater versatility for trainees.
No matter of the picked layout, it is essential to understand that consistency and engagement are essential to success in any type of coding bootcamp. Students ought to be prepared for self-directed knowing beyond formal instruction, dedicating added time to exercise coding, service projects, and total tasks. Effective time management skills will certainly be vital in navigating the requiring educational program and accomplishing the preferred results in their coding trip.
Discovering Atmosphere
In a dynamic discovering atmosphere, coding bootcamps foster partnership and hands-on experience, vital for mastering shows skills. Unlike traditional education and learning, bootcamps highlight active understanding, allowing students to involve with real-world projects and peer partnership. This method not just improves technological efficiency yet likewise cultivates analytic capacities and versatility.
Generally, coding bootcamps utilize a mix of training approaches, consisting of lectures, coding workouts, group tasks, and one-on-one mentorship. This range deals with various knowing styles, making certain that participants comprehend complex ideas properly. The intensity of the bootcamp experience urges trainees to submerse themselves fully in their research studies, commonly resulting in fast ability acquisition.
Furthermore, the joint nature of bootcamps helps develop a solid community among learners. Trainees often function with each other, sharing understanding and repairing coding challenges, which reinforces their understanding and nurtures team effort skills critical in the technology sector. Furthermore, trainers usually possess industry experience, offering vital insights right into present modern technologies and ideal techniques.
Career Outcomes and Support
Graduates of coding bootcamps often experience significant job improvements as a result of the useful skills and collective experiences acquired throughout their training (coding bootcamps in South Bonuses Africa). Many bootcamps report high work prices, with graduates protecting placements in software application growth, data science, and internet design soon after conclusion. This is mostly credited to the industry-relevant curriculum that aligns with present work market needs
Bootcamps usually offer robust profession support solutions, consisting of return to workshops, interview training, and networking chances. Some programs develop collaborations with technology companies, assisting in job positionings and teaching fellowships for graduates. Additionally, numerous bootcamps preserve energetic graduates networks, supplying ongoing support and resources long after graduation.
Companies increasingly acknowledge the value of bootcamp education, commonly focusing on prospects see here now with hands-on experience and task portfolios over conventional degrees. coding bootcamps in South Africa. As innovation remains to develop, the versatility and useful understanding obtained in bootcamps setting graduates as competitive candidates in the job market
Verdict
In summary, coding bootcamps supply a extensive and organized technique to discovering programs skills, incorporating important technical understanding with practical experience. With a considerable time commitment and a joint knowing atmosphere, bootcamps promote skill advancement and task readiness.
As the demand for knowledgeable tech specialists continues to expand, coding bootcamps have acquired reliability amongst companies that acknowledge the value of quick skill acquisition.In a dynamic learning environment, coding bootcamps foster partnership and hands-on experience, vital for mastering programs skills.Normally, coding bootcamps utilize a mix of training approaches, consisting of lectures, coding workouts, team tasks, and individually mentorship.Grads of coding bootcamps often experience significant career improvements due to More Bonuses the joint experiences and useful abilities obtained throughout their training.In recap, coding bootcamps supply a structured and extensive method to finding out programming skills, combining important technical knowledge with practical experience.
Report this page